Rough example copied/contrived from an old component:


      
      





RegionTable: WOTable {
        item = regionDictItem;
        list = regionDictArray;
        maxColumns = fieldsPerRow;
        cellspacing = 0;
        cellpadding = 0;
}

RegionName: WOTextField {
        value = regionDictItem.regionName;
        maxlength = 5;
        size = 7;
}

> At the end of the day, WOComponent response simply generates HTML. And when 
> you submit a WOComponent generated form, the browser just sends a list of 
> form fields and values back to the server. Tables and cells are just response 
> presentation layout and are not relevant to form fields.
> 
> I don't have an example for you at hand, but why don't you just try it and 
> figure it out. Just look at the HTML source that is generated to get your 
> head around concepts. Even better, open FireBug in FIreFox and look at the 
> request when you submit a form. Getting HTML fundamentals clear in the brain 
> is critical to understanding WOComponents and taking away some of the unknown 
> mysteries.
